Thijs Laarhoven is a scholar working on Artificial Intelligence, Computer Vision and Pattern Recognition and Computational Theory and Mathematics. According to data from OpenAlex, Thijs Laarhoven has authored 13 papers receiving a total of 150 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Artificial Intelligence, 5 papers in Computer Vision and Pattern Recognition and 5 papers in Computational Theory and Mathematics. Recurrent topics in Thijs Laarhoven’s work include Cryptography and Data Security (5 papers), Advanced Steganography and Watermarking Techniques (3 papers) and Combinatorial Optimization and Complexity Theory (3 papers). Thijs Laarhoven is often cited by papers focused on Cryptography and Data Security (5 papers), Advanced Steganography and Watermarking Techniques (3 papers) and Combinatorial Optimization and Complexity Theory (3 papers). Thijs Laarhoven collaborates with scholars based in The Netherlands, Switzerland and France. Thijs Laarhoven's co-authors include Benne de Weger, Anja Becker, Michele Mosca, Joop van de Pol and Gabriel Falcão and has published in prestigious journals such as IEEE Transactions on Information Theory, IEEE Access and IEEE Transactions on Information Forensics and Security.
